The most recent addition to the family is simply seven months old but David Beckham is already dreaming of the subsequent.

The footballer, who’s relishing every moment of getting a daughter after three sons, said he and his wife Victoria would like to have more children.

The couple are parents to Brooklyn, 12, Romeo, nine, Cruz, six, and baby Harper. Nevertheless it seems that the Beckhams would like another making the best five-a-side team.

In an interview to be broadcast on Jonathan Ross’s ITV1 chat show tonight, Beckham declared: ‘Harper is seven months now. i will’t even examine her without welling up.

‘After having three boys, you simply assume which you’re going to have another boy, but if we got told she was a touch girl, it was amazing.

‘We may have one other or two more, you never know. We’re not wondering it yet, but when it happens, great. We’re enjoying the children because it is. It’s always a thought.

‘I mean, we’re busy people and we’re enjoying the four kids that we’ve
got already and we’re lucky, we’re lucky to have four healthy children.’

Beckham said that despite their hectic lifestyles at home in L. a., both he and Victoria try and do ‘normal things’ with the kids.

He added: ‘You know, we take them to college, we pick them up. We take them to taekwondo or wherever they go, so we always do the activities with them.’
